Tree sap or something like it


  

betmerick -> Tree sap or something like it (4/6/2007 11:25:28 AM)

I live in Florida. All cars in our condo parking lot area have little red dots on it. It's either tree sap or residue from a building roof repair we park up against. I have a SL500 (silver) and two spots down there is an SLK (silver). We both have it.

I tried a general cleaner and to no avail. I then tried a "bug remover" and it removed the raised portion of the bumps but left the stain. I'm hesitant to try a rubbing compound as I'm not learned enough and don't want to work off my clerarcoat. I know only enough about paint to get me into trouble!

Can anyone recommend a compound I could try that might work and save me a trip to the body shop? The SLK owner thought he had some goo-gone (not sure of name) but he was out and has to get some. He is out of town and I'm wanting to get this stuff off my car ASAP!!

Any help would be appreciated!!


  

betmerick -> RE: Tree sap or something like it (5/1/2007 2:06:55 PM)

No replies so I just took it to a detailer....

He did the clay thing and the vehicle's finish looks like it just came off the showroom floor. I would highly recommend the treatment.
